Hi Tim,The head you had have collected from the remanufactures for your TE-F20 looks really good. Jims tractor is coming along  one or two  problems,   it requires a replacement thermostat housing due to corrosion, Using my old brake pipe kit i have made up a oil pipe to gauge  in copper looks better    the old connection was wrong as the new gauge was a male fitting. put some transmission oil   in and had the tractor running  not checked the transmission yet or the lift. Roy. More Wiring
